KARACHI: Special Assi­stant to Punjab Chief Minister on Information Dr Firdous Ashiq Awan on Sunday said that the province of Sindh would become the fort of the Pakistan Tehreek-i-Insaf (PTI) in the next general elections.

She said that PTI tigers would give tough time to the provincial government.

She stated this while addressing a press conference at the residence of interned Leader of the Opposition in the Sindh Assembly Haleem Adil Shaikh after meeting his family.

She paid tribute to Mr Shaikh for following the vision of Prime Minister Imran Khan and standing by his point of view.

She said that fake and unfounded cases had been registered against Mr Shaikh.
